Capital Structure and Liquidity JD.com maintains a low liquidity risk profile, supported by a strong cash and equivalents position of CNY 81.63 billion and a current ratio of 1.15. The company's price-to-book ratio of 0.18 and price-to-tangible-book ratio of 0.18 indicate a significant discount to its book value, suggesting undervaluation relative to its asset base. ### Profitability and Returns The company's return on equity (ROE) of 3.21% and return on assets (ROA) of 1.18% are below the typical thresholds for high-performing retailers, indicating suboptimal capital efficiency. Gross profit of CNY 39.77 billion and operating income of CNY 7.72 billion reflect a narrow margin structure, with a gross margin of 15.3% and operating margin of 3.0%. These metrics are below the median for the Broadline Retail industry, suggesting room for improvement in cost control and pricing power. ### Segments and Geographic Exposure JD.com's revenue is concentrated in its core e-commerce segment, with a significant portion derived from domestic Chinese markets. The company's geographic exposure is heavily weighted toward China, with limited international diversification, which increases its vulnerability to domestic economic and regulatory shifts. ### Growth Trajectory The company's revenue of CNY 260.05 billion in the latest period reflects a stable but modest growth trajectory. Analysts project a mean price target of CNY 40.42, implying a potential upside of 23% from the current market price of CNY 32.86. The mean recommendation of 1.84 (on a 1-5 scale) indicates a generally positive outlook, with 9 strong-buy and 26 buy ratings. ### Risk Factors JD.com faces low dilution risk, with no immediate filing-based flags detected. The company's debt-to-equity ratio of 0.22 suggests a conservative capital structure, reducing credit risk. However, the negative operating cash flow of CNY -11.32 billion raises concerns about short-term liquidity management. ### Recent Events Recent filings and transcripts indicate ongoing efforts to expand cloud services and enhance logistics infrastructure. The company has also been investing in AI and automation to improve operational efficiency, which could drive long-term value.
